Security Bunk beds can be incredibly safe for grownups, but they should be particularly designed to support the weight and size of adult users. They need to have greater overall weight limits than bunks created for children and function heavy-duty construction that can hold up against the wear and tear that features regular usage by adult guests. The security of bunk beds for adults ought to likewise be enhanced by utilizing non-slip surfaces around the ladder location, eliminating any objects that could end up being captured in between the guardrails or in the gaps, and occasionally examining all connections to ensure they are tight and safe and secure. While bunk bed-related injuries are fairly unusual, they can still happen. Kids under age six are at the greatest danger for injury from bunk beds, with lots of cases including falls from the leading bunk. Grownups can likewise experience falling or becoming knotted on the upper bunk, which is why bunk beds designed for grownups need to be reduced and strengthened with additional tough assistances. When choosing metal bunk beds for adult use, ensure they adhere to all compulsory and voluntary requirements set by ASTM (American Society for Testing and Materials) and CPSC for structural integrity, guardrails, gap entrapment prevention, bed mattress supports, and paint/finish safety. Inspect that the bunk beds have completely repaired guardrails on all 4 sides and ends with a minimum vertical distance from the upper surface area of the guardrail to the greatest point on the bed mattress base of 260 mm. Also, pick designs that do not have unsafe protrusions, which can trap a child's head or limbs, or any hanging points, such as for ropes, that can offer locations for kids to hang items from, and which can cause strangulation. The final action is to frequently check the bunk beds for indications of damage or wear and tear. If you discover cracks in the corner supports, for example, stop utilizing the beds and call the seller to discover if the product is under recall. If it is, you must receive a kit with support brackets. Similarly, inspect the bed for any breaks or cracks in the fin tabs and pockets that hold the bed mattress assistance fins. If these are found, the beds ought to be checked by an expert to identify if they can be safely utilized as bunks.
